What is Whisper?

Whisper is OpenAI's general-purpose speech recognition model, released open-source in 2022. It's trained on 680,000 hours of multilingual audio, enabling strong transcription across languages, accents, and audio conditions. Whisper handles technical vocabulary, noisy environments, and multiple languages in one audio file. It can run locally, making it popular for privacy-sensitive applications. Different model sizes trade accuracy for speed. Whisper has become a foundational component for many audio AI applications.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Whisper free?
Yes, the model is open source. You can run it locally at no cost. OpenAI also offers Whisper via API at standard pricing.
How accurate is Whisper?
Among the most accurate available, especially for English. Performance varies by language, with less common languages having lower accuracy.
Can I run Whisper locally?
Yes, Whisper runs on consumer hardware. Smaller models work on CPUs; larger models benefit from GPUs. Community tools simplify local deployment.
